Last week, a member of the Chronic-Dev Team had released a video showing an untethered jailbreak for an iPod touch running with iOS 5. @pod2g is known widely because of his discoveries in exploits that leads to jailbreaking an Apple device. In the video, he showed his iPod touch with iOS 5 jailbroken (with Cydia installed. He then rebooted the iDevice and still showed that the jailbreak is still intact. This means that he got an untethered jailbreak for his iPod touch.

His jailbreak were tested for some of the iDevices which includes iPod touch 3G, iPhone 4, iPad 1 and iPhone 3GS that runs with iOS 5.0.1. This means that his jailbreak is fully working on devices that bare A4 chips. He is now currently working for the jailbreak of iPhone 4S and the iPad 2 which both used A5 chips. We hope for the soon release of an untethered jailbreak for the iPhone 4S.

As for the unlocking of an iPhone 4S, probably it will soon follow after the jailbreak will be officially released. This is backed up by @MuscleNerd of the Chronic-Dev team two weeks ago on his tweet that a “very promising “ unlock for the iPhone 4S is in the works.

If you are a Mac user and wanted to upgrade your iPhone (4 or 3GS) to iOS 5 while you can preserve the unlock, this is the best procedure to follow. This is for the preparation of unlocking your iPhone again using UltraSn0w in the future.

RedSn0w 0.9.9b5 is the tool you need in upgrading to iOS 5 using your Mac computer. This is because the developers in the Dev Team have added the baseband preservation tool to RedSn0w which was previously available in the Pwnage Tool. Please take note that this is not a jailbreaking procedure. Instead, this will only preserve the baseband of your iPhone so you can unlock using UltraSn0w in the future.

Steps in preserving the baseband for iOS 5:

  1. Download RedSn0w 0.9.9b5.
  2. Launch RedSn0w and select ‘Extras’ and ‘Custom IPSW’.
  3. In your Mac, select the iOS 5 Firmware (~/Library/iTunes/iPhone Software Updates/)
  4. Select ‘Pwned DFU’ from RedSn0w after building the new firmware.
  5. Start your iPhone to DFU mode: Hold ‘Home+Power’ buttons simultaneously for 10 seconds, release Power button while continue holding the Home button for another 10 seconds. RedSn0w will then put your iPhone in Pwned DFU mode.
  6. Close RedSn0w completely and launch iTunes. It will recognize an iPhone in Recovery mode.
  7. Hold down ‘Option’ key on your Mac keyboard and click ‘Restore’ while selecting for NO_BB firmware which you had recently created. NOTE: Make sure to select the NO_BB firmware or else you will update your baseband.
  8. After restoring, you will now have iOS 5 in your iPhone while preserving the baseband. You can either jailbreak your iPhone now or wait for UltraSn0w update for iOS 5.

Everyone is excited with the new iPhone 4S. In addition to that, Apple had a hard time meeting the demand of consumers since more and more people wanted to buy one. While these normal situations are present, the first few batches of iPhone 4S distributed around the world were also seen with some undesirable performances.

First and foremost is the worst performance by the iOS 5 which drains an iDevice’s battery faster than what the normal one. The software upgrade of an iPhone 4 into an iOS 5 from iOS 4.X.X proves that this situation is true. This problem is not merely affecting the iPhone 4S but also the other iDevices that are upgraded to iOS 5.

Another report states that some iPhone users upgraded to iOS 5 are having a hard time connecting for WiFi and 3G networks. And even others can connect to WiFi networks, the signal is not doing well and constantly disconnects from time to time.

Hardware issues being reported include audio abnormalities during phone calls and some users’ experiences “No SIM card Installed” errors. Although the later is not confirmed whether software or hardware related, it still disturb iPhone users who reportedly experiences this kind of problems.

First of all, if you don’t have any idea about what Tiny Umbrella is all about, you can visit this previous article for more information. How important is an SHSH blob? For jailbreakers and anyone who cannot live with a non-jailbroken iPhone, this is very important.

Tiny Umbrella is the easiest and most convenient tool to use in saving an SHSH blob. This helps anyone to downgrade from a previous iOS version to an older one. Now, the latest version of Tiny Umbrella is updated to support the latest iOS 5.0.1, excluding the iPhone 4S. This is because during the restore process, Apple now signs firmware differently.

Even though there is still no working solution for restoring 5.x on iPhone 4S I have released a 5.01.00 so you can at least save 5.0.1 SHSH. I have added tentative support for at least saving 5.0.1 SHSHs for iPhone 4S but as of now we are unable to use them fully.

On the October 4th iPhone event entitled “Let’s Talk iPhone” held by Apple in their Cupertino Headquarters, newly appointed CEO Tim Cook announced that the iOS 5 will be available after 1 week and the iPhone 4S will start shipping in the 14th of October. Now, the iOS 5 is ready for public downloads to everyone who wish to update their iDevices through iTunes.

A day before the official iOS 5 was launched; Apple’s www.iCloud.com was live ahead of time to give way for the latest operating system. The iOS 5 is necessary in order to use the wireless syncing of your iDevice and backup service at the same time enjoying the iCloud service that will soon replace MobileME for added security of your iDevices.

As of this time, only tethered jailbreak is available for the iOS 5. This means that you need to re-jailbreak every time you’ll reboot your iPhone, which is not the ideal type we are looking of. But it is great to immediately upgrade to the iOS 5 when you are not so very dependent on the jailbreak apps so you can now experience the latest improvements brought by the new iOS 5. New features include the new Notifications Center which is totally different from the iOS 4. This comes with a slick pull-down list of pending notifications and the other lockscreen notification which is very similar with the popular jailbreak tweak called “LockInfo.”

Setting up your Hotmail email accounts is not so easy like the Gmail or Yahoo in your iPhone, just like I keen fully observed since I used Hotmail more often. The most possible reason with it is because Hotmail is from Microsoft (one of Apple’s competitors). But now, after Steve Jobs has announced the incoming iOS 5, one of the 200+ new features that iOS 5 has brought: Hotmail settings can be done easily, just like setting up your Gmail, AOL and Yahoo.

To setup Hotmail accounts in iOS 5, navigate through Settings app>Mail, Contacts, Calendars >Add Account > Windows Live Hotmail. Type your Hotmail email address and password and select the options you need to sync.

That’s it! Setting your Hotmail email is now easy.
